**Ticket: Sweeper config drifted again on prod-east**

So the retention sweeper on Pondglass prod-east is once more running with different thresholds than what's in the repo. Looks like someone hand-edited the node during the March incident and never backported it. The sweeper is currently deleting audit rows at 30 days instead of 90, which legal will not love. Before you re-apply anything, please diff carefully against what the node actually has. For reference, here is the config the live node is running with.

settings of yawif-yafop:
[druys]
port = 9000
region = south-3
host = druys.zemvarsoft.internal
team = frador
timeout_ms = 3000
retries = 4

# Turnstile Counter: Limits & Quotas

Welcome! The Gatefinch counter service aggregates entry clicks from every turnstile at Ashgrove Stadium, and it has hard limits you should know before wiring anything up. Each gate controller can push at most a few hundred events per second; beyond that the ingest tier starts shedding, and attendance totals drift. There's also a per-section quota so one broken turnstile can't flood the pipeline. All of these caps are enforced from a single constants table, reproduced below for convenience.

limits module of kajeg-hahap:
TIERS = {
    "juleth": 918,
    "sorwyn": 358,
    "julmir": 621,
}

//
// For support: when a customer reports garbled text, the usual cause is
// a file that defeated detection. We check for a BOM first, then run a
// statistical sniff over an initial sample of the file; if confidence
// falls below threshold we fall back to the tenant's declared default
// rather than guessing. Larger samples improve accuracy but slow intake,
// so these limits are a deliberate trade-off. The constants governing
// sample size, confidence, and fallback behavior are defined below.

limits module of bahap-yaweg:
BUDGETS = {
    "praion": 741,
    "istax": 629,
    "holdor": 926,
    "ulaion": 219,
    "gorwyn": 412,
}